cd06542 GH18_EndoS-like 1.73e-21 243 383 40 175
Endo-beta-N-acetylglucosaminidases are bacterial chitinases that hydrolyze the chitin core of various asparagine (N)-linked glycans and glycoproteins. The endo-beta-N-acetylglucosaminidases have a glycosyl hydrolase family 18 (GH18) catalytic domain. Some members also have an additional C-terminal glycosyl hydrolase family 20 (GH20) domain while others have an N-terminal domain of unknown function (pfam08522). Members of this family include endo-beta-N-acetylglucosaminidase S (EndoS) from Streptococcus pyogenes, EndoF1, EndoF2, EndoF3, and EndoH from Flavobacterium meningosepticum, and EndoE from Enterococcus faecalis. EndoS is a secreted endoglycosidase from Streptococcus pyogenes that specifically hydrolyzes the glycan on human IgG between two core N-acetylglucosamine residues. EndoE is a secreted endoglycosidase, encoded by the ndoE gene in Enterococcus faecalis, that hydrolyzes the glycan on human RNase B.

cd02871 GH18_chitinase_D-like 3.09e-04 260 384 66 175
GH18 domain of Chitinase D (ChiD). ChiD, a chitinase found in Bacillus circulans, hydrolyzes the 1,4-beta-linkages of N-acetylglucosamine in chitin and chitodextrins. The domain architecture of ChiD includes a catalytic glycosyl hydrolase family 18 (GH18) domain, a chitin-binding domain, and a fibronectin type III domain. The chitin-binding and fibronectin type III domains are located either N-terminal or C-terminal to the catalytic domain. This family includes exochitinase Chi36 from Bacillus cereus.
